Verification of an EMC facility retro fit using time domain and field uniformity measurements

Abstract

This paper summarizes a joint NIST Industry measurement effort. Time domain and field uniformity measurements are used to verify a retro-fit of RF absorber in an EMC Compliance Chamber from 30 MHz to 6 GHz. Time gating and dense frequency packing of insertion data was used to compare before and after measurements of the chamber surfaces. A free space reference provided improved data fidelity. After the update a standard IEC 61000-4-3 A1 test volume uniformity assessment was performed. These results show that the RF absorber retro fit resulted in improved radiated emissions and immunity performance.
